And we're back....
Mon. Jan 11th 2010

Those of you who regularly check in with us noticed our site was down a few days. That problem has been resolved and we're back on-line. I apologize for any inconvenience this may have caused. Please bear with us while we resolve some issues we are still experiencing with our e-mail server.

We hope everyone had a wonderful holiday season. We've been busy here at the fire station with a few runs but mostly some over-due housekeeping duties. Come by and see our new gear racks and the mural in our classroom. We've also added a media counter in our classroom and began a display wall for our members to post their accomplishments and certifications. Special thanks to Jason Ayers, Neal Bailey, Tim Sandman, Lt. Tracy Summar, Chuck Sayler, Melanie Sayler, Harvey Bruns, and the many others who have worked so hard on these projects. I'll try to post pictures in the near future.

Those of you that keep a very close eye on us have noticed our engine 2502 is missing. That piece of equipment experienced a break-down New Year's eve due to a computer module "melt-down". We expect to have it back soon as a Caterpillar specialist has been working non-stop to resolve the problem and have the truck responding again soon. In the meantime, Kittrell Fire Department has loaned us their Engine 1703 to use so we can continue to offer the same level of protection our residents deserve. Thank You to Kittrell and their Board of Directors for their generosity.

Come see us February 13 at our next fish fry. We sure missed a lot of you on January the 9th.

Burn Permits

Burning permits focus attention on the safe use of fire. From October 15 through May 15, anyone starting an open-air fire within 500 feet of a forest, grassland, or woodland must by law secure a burning permit from the Division of Forestry. Permits are not required for burning in containers such as a metal barrel with a ½" mesh screen cover. Anyone needing to burn within an incorporated city should contact city authorities about any local burning ordinances. Many towns and cities have their own burning regulations that supersede the Division of Forestry’s burning permit program.

Permits are free of charge and may be obtained by calling the phone number listed below for the county in which the burning will be done. Burning permits are available Monday through Friday from 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m., except on holidays. Permits may be obtained in advance for weekends and holidays.

The number to call to obtain a burn permit for Rutherford County(800) 337-3157.  On the day of your burn call the Rutherford County Dispatch Center at 615-898-7770 and advise them of your permit number.

The number to call to obtain a burn permit for Wilson County (800) 337-3157.
